Free Shipping over 300-Ground and Discount over 500-DC items
 New Arrivals
   Total 19571 Item(s). [All][1] ... [621][622][623][624][625][626][627][628][629][630] ... [979]

ER489301
 

NK621901
 

NK339401
 

ER488804
 

ER488803
 

ER488802
 

ER488603
 

ER488601
 

ER488501
 

CR503601
 

BR784202
 

BR784201
 

BR759003
 

BR759002
 

CS445304
 

BC195802
 

GT547001
 

BR783801
 

BR660401
 

BR784101
 
   Total 19571 Item(s). [All][1] ... [621][622][623][624][625][626][627][628][629][630] ... [979]